What does π¦₯βππ mean?
β¨ Slow morning reads aesthetic
Picture this: a super relaxed start to your day, sipping something warm while you get lost in a book, maybe with some gentle autumn light coming through the window. It's about savoring those quiet, reflective moments before the world gets too busy.

π¦₯βππ is used more like a mood marker than a literal sentence. People drop it into captions, bios, edits, and story text to signal a recognizable aesthetic quickly.
Where it fits
This combo sits in the Lifestyle & Wellness category, which means people usually read it as a style, atmosphere, or identity cue rather than a direct reaction.
What it suggests
The strongest associations around π¦₯βππ are reading, coffee, autumn, slow living. Those tags help explain the mood people are trying to project when they use it.

What does π mean on its own?
This emoji has major cozy, autumn vibes, signaling everything from pumpkin spice lattes to sweater weather, but often with a self-aware, aesthetic twist. It's usually associated with the transition from summer, evoking a sense of calm, melancholy, or the performative aesthetic of 'fall feels' on social media. Learn more about π Fallen Leaf β
